本文目录导读:
在当今信息时代,数据库作为信息存储和管理的核心工具,已经深入到各行各业,关系型数据库以其强大的数据处理能力和成熟的技术体系,成为了众多企业、机构和个人首选的数据存储方案,在关系型数据库之外,还存在着许多不属于关系型数据库软件的存在,它们各自有着独特的优势和适用场景,本文将为您揭秘这些神秘的存在。
非关系型数据库
非关系型数据库,顾名思义,是指与关系型数据库在数据模型、存储方式、查询语言等方面存在差异的数据库,以下是几种常见的非关系型数据库:
1、键值存储数据库(Key-Value Store):以键值对的形式存储数据,如Redis、Memcached等,这类数据库具有高性能、易扩展等特点,适用于缓存、会话管理等场景。
2、文档型数据库(Document-Oriented Database):以文档为单位存储数据,如MongoDB、CouchDB等,这类数据库具有灵活的数据结构,便于数据的增删改查,适用于内容管理系统、日志管理等场景。
图片来源于网络,如有侵权联系删除
3、列存储数据库(Column-Oriented Database):以列为单位存储数据,如HBase、Cassandra等,这类数据库适用于大数据场景,能够高效处理大规模数据集。
4、图数据库(Graph Database):以图结构存储数据,如Neo4j、OrientDB等,这类数据库适用于社交网络、推荐系统等场景,能够快速查找实体之间的关系。
其他不属于关系型数据库软件的存在
1、数据库中间件:数据库中间件并非数据库软件本身,但它在数据库与上层应用之间起到了桥梁作用,数据库连接池、数据同步工具等。
图片来源于网络,如有侵权联系删除
2、数据库管理系统(DBMS):数据库管理系统并非数据库软件,而是用于管理和维护数据库的软件,Oracle、MySQL、SQL Server等。
3、数据库备份与恢复工具:这类工具并非数据库软件,但它们在数据库的安全性和可靠性方面发挥着重要作用,Veeam Backup & Replication、MySQL Enterprise Backup等。
4、数据库性能优化工具:这类工具并非数据库软件,但它们有助于提高数据库的性能,Percona Toolkit、Oracle SQL Tuning Advisor等。
图片来源于网络,如有侵权联系删除
5、数据库搜索引擎:数据库搜索引擎并非数据库软件,但它们能够帮助用户快速检索数据库中的数据,Elasticsearch、Solr等。
不属于关系型数据库软件的存在,虽然在数据模型、存储方式等方面与关系型数据库存在差异,但它们在各自领域内都有着独特的优势和适用场景,随着信息技术的不断发展,这些神秘的存在将在数据库领域发挥越来越重要的作用,了解并掌握这些工具,有助于我们在实际工作中更好地应对各种挑战。
标签: #不属于关系型数据库软件的是
评论列表